Pennsylvania Self-Defense: Police: Homeowner Fires At 'Stalker' :: 02/21/2018

A man is in jail after allegedly assaulting and harassing a couple.

Police believe 30-year-old Ryan Bigler of Valencia has been stalking two victims, a husband and wife from Winfield, since mid-January. The couple told police Bigler has sent them text messages which contain pictures of guns threatening to harm them. They also allege he has followed them in a vehicle.

One of the victims told police on Saturday night, he saw Bigler inside a vehicle as he returned home. The victim said as he was walking up his driveway towards his home, Bigler drove towards him like he was going to hit him, according to court documents.

The victim told police he feared for his life so he pulled out a gun and fired two rounds. Police have not charged the victim and believe he acted in self defense.

Bigler was not shot. He remains in the Butler County Prison without bail.
